Bcwm LLC Acquires Shares of 110,279 Bristol-Myers Squibb (NYSE:BMY)

Bcwm LLC bought a new position in Bristol-Myers Squibb (NYSE:BMY - Free Report) during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or bought 110,279 shares of the biopharmaceutical company's stock, valued at approximately $6,237,000. Bristol-Myers Squibb comprises about 2.2% of Bcwm LLC's investment portfolio, making the stock its 20th biggest holding.

Bristol-Myers Squibb Company Profile

Bristol-Myers Squibb Company discovers, develops, licenses, manufactures, markets, distributes, and sells biopharmaceutical products worldwide. It offers products for hematology, oncology, cardiovascular, immunology, fibrotic, and neuroscience diseases. The company's products include Eliquis for reduction in risk of stroke/systemic embolism in non-valvular atrial fibrillation, and for the treatment of DVT/PE; Opdivo for various anti-cancer indications, including bladder, blood, CRC, head and neck, RCC, HCC, lung, melanoma, MPM, stomach and esophageal cancer; Pomalyst/Imnovid for multiple myeloma; Orencia for active rheumatoid arthritis and psoriatic arthritis; and Sprycel for the treatment of Philadelphia chromosome-positive chronic myeloid leukemia.
